Disable useSitemap by default in new workflows (#1541)

This commit is contained in:
Tessa Walsh 2024-02-22 17:34:25 -05:00 committed by Ilya Kreymer
parent 8ae032ff88
commit fa35d8994f

View File

@ -172,7 +172,7 @@ const getDefaultFormState = (): FormState => ({
primarySeedUrl: "", primarySeedUrl: "",
urlList: "", urlList: "",
includeLinkedPages: false, includeLinkedPages: false,
useSitemap: true, useSitemap: false,
failOnFailedSeed: false, failOnFailedSeed: false,
customIncludeUrlList: "", customIncludeUrlList: "",
crawlTimeoutMinutes: 0, crawlTimeoutMinutes: 0,
@ -596,7 +596,7 @@ export class CrawlConfigEditor extends LiteElement {
includeLinkedPages: Boolean( includeLinkedPages: Boolean(
primarySeedConfig.extraHops || seedsConfig.extraHops, primarySeedConfig.extraHops || seedsConfig.extraHops,
), ),
useSitemap: defaultFormState.useSitemap, useSitemap: seedsConfig.useSitemap ?? defaultFormState.useSitemap,
failOnFailedSeed: failOnFailedSeed:
seedsConfig.failOnFailedSeed ?? defaultFormState.failOnFailedSeed, seedsConfig.failOnFailedSeed ?? defaultFormState.failOnFailedSeed,
pageLimit: pageLimit: